Adam, get a large wide bucket with lid, with air holes in the lid, put shredded newspaper in the bottom, fill halfway with peat, (if you can still get it or leaf mould if not) another layer of shredded newspaper, then top up with peat or leaf mould. Put the worms in and put a sheet of newspaper on the top cut to fit the tub/ bucket and keep in a cool place in your garage. They will love this and live their happily and breed even more keeping you in worms all year. To feed, sprinkle some ground chicken meal on top. (ground grains). Check every 4 or 5 days and feed more when the meal has gone. Worms forever. If they overheat in the summer you will lose the lot so keep cool. If you lose them go get some more and start again. Empty out every now and again and restore the shredded paper layers as they eat that as well. Good luck
